Position Scope

The Talent Acquisition Business Partner is responsible for leading full-cycle recruitment efforts and partnering closely with hiring managers to attract, hire, and retain top talent across the organization. This role serves as a strategic advisor to business leaders by developing recruiting strategies, improving hiring processes, and supporting workforce planning initiatives.

Company Overview

PACK Power was founded in 2023 to meet a growing demand for specialized High Voltage and Medium Voltage expertise within the Renewable, Power Delivery, Utility, and Data Center markets. The company was built by industry veterans, bringing decades of hands-on experience and a shared vision of partnering with clients to deliver exceptional, successful projects. Our suite of specialized services spans substations, transmission lines, switchyards, and collection systems, delivering innovative solutions that power the future while prioritizing sustainability and reliability.

Essential Job Duties and Responsibilities

  • Responsible for full life cycle recruiting process for identified roles across the organization for exempt and non-exempt positions.
  • Perform screening of applicants, assessment of their skill level/fit for roles and route appropriately.
  • Schedule interviews and candidate travel, when necessary.
  • Actively participate in career fairs, sourcing events and projects.
  • Partner with hiring managers and leadership teams to understand staffing needs, workforce planning, and hiring priorities.
  • Build and maintain relationships with candidates and referrals.
  • Implement sourcing strategies and create continuous candidate pipelines.
  • Collaborate with HR and leadership teams on employer branding initiatives and recruitment marketing efforts.
  • Guide and coach managers to ensure job requirements and expectations are clearly understood and applicants are assessed against appropriate criteria, and to maximize effectiveness of the recruiting process.
  • Evaluate hiring and interview processes and techniques, system improvements, and identify training opportunities where applicable.
  • Serve as a trusted advisor to hiring managers throughout the hiring process.
  • Ensure hiring plans provide equal opportunities to all candidates (internal and external).
  • Manage candidates through the entire interview and hiring process, from assessing candidate qualifications to negotiating offers and managing pre-employment requirements and onboarding.
  • Effectively utilize and maintain all pertinent applicant and interview documentation and data in applicant tracking system.
  • Support continuous improvement of recruiting processes, systems, and interview practices.
  • Assist with onboarding coordination and new hire integration as needed.
  • Maintain accurate candidate and recruiting data within the Applicant Tracking System (ATS).
  • Actively participate in all staffing-related activities and engage in cross-functional projects.
